For some people, the best way to calculate gas mileage is to follow the above guidelines using an online gas mileage calculator or using a formula and a mileage log. However, other drivers will get that itch to learn just how much those hypermiling techniques work, or don't work, without waiting a week or more when they next fill-up the tank.

There are real-time gas mileage trackers on the market that can be installed into your vehicle that tell you exactly how many miles per gallon your car is getting at that very moment. Accelerated too quickly? Your MPG will drop and your gas mileage calculator will tell you.

These types of systems are also good for people who need a constant reminder, especially when we're talking about a change in driving habits. We all know how difficult it is to change our habits, right?

"What About Trip Cost Calculators?"

The part of vacation planning that many people miss is to calculate gas mileage for a road trip. There is a handy gas mileage calculator for that as well, called a trip cost calculator.

A trip cost calculator can be just the thing to make sure your next road trip doesn't leave you with a bunch of unanticipated expenses.

The best trip cost calculator we've found is at GasBuddy.com.

GasBuddy has an online form that allows you to enter the distance of your trip and important information about your vehicle. It then returns data on your car's average city miles, highway miles, tank size and fuel type.

Another way, if you've tracked how you improve gas mileage in your car, is to click on the link that reads "Enter my own information". Here you can enter your personal MPG to calculate fuel consumption for your next road trip.
